Use the data in the following table, which lists drive-thru order accuracy at popular fast food chains. Assume that orders are randomly selected from those included in the table. Drive-thru Restaurant O C 230 A Order Accurate 325 Order Not Accurate 37 B 263 50 38 D 124 18 If one order is selected, find the probability of getting an order from Restaurant A or an order that is accurate. Are the events of selecting an order from Restaurant A and selecting an accurate order disjoint events? The probability of getting an order from Restaurant A or an order that is accurate is (Round to three decimal places as needed.)
